For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public school serving 137 students in Hope, ME (there are , serving 24 private students). 85% of all K-12 students in Hope, ME are educated in public schools (compared to the ME state average of 90%).
The top-ranked public school in Hope, ME is Hope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Hope, ME public school have an average math proficiency score of 52% (versus the Maine public school average of 49%), and reading proficiency score of 95% (versus the 84% statewide average). Schools in Hope have an average ranking of 9/10, which is in the top 20% of Maine public schools.
Minority enrollment is 0% of the student body (majority Black and Hispanic), which is less than the Maine public school average of 14% (majority Black and Hispanic).
